Vitamin A capsules - the vitamin for vision and skin
Vitamin A (retinol) is particularly important for your skin and mucous membranes, but also for your vision and immune system. The micronutrient also influences how well your body metabolises iron and plays a role in cell specialisation. In short, the fat-soluble vitamin A has many functions in your body and you should therefore make sure you have a sufficient supply. Daily requirement and supply of vitamin A
A daily intake of between 700 and 950 mcg of vitamin A is generally recommended for adults. However, how much vitamin A your body actually needs per day depends on a number of factors. The fat-soluble vitamin is primarily found in animal products. Offal such as liver is particularly rich in retinol, but meat, fish and eggs are also good sources of retinol. If you eat rarely or not at all, or follow a vegan or vegetarian diet, you should therefore keep an eye on your vitamin A intake. A good alternative are carotenoids (e.g. beta-carotene), which are found in many types of fruit and vegetables and which your body can convert into vitamin A if required.
